muscle strain??

At work I had to lift a desk in order to run some wiring. The desk is extremely heavy and I had to strain pretty hard to lift it. I held it up for about 10 seconds so my co-worker could run the wires underneath. When I put it down my abdomen area hurted. Is it possible to hurt an organ by straining too hard?

I did some stretches to see how it hurts. It doesn't hurt when I do a sit up but it does when I bend backwards. If I sit on the ground with my legs out in front of me and just turn from my waist up side to side it hurts the most. I have never strained an ab before. It kinda hurts like a stomach ache or if I had gas built up in my stomach.

Is this a strained ab or something else?

muscle stain

there is the possibility that you strained your ab muscles there is also the possibility that you gave your self a hernia. if the pain is not getting better after day three go to see your doctor.
